Nutrient Comparison: Pan-fried Refrigerated Hash Brown Potatoes VS Frozen French Fried Yellow Fleshed Potatoes per 5 oz
Compare the macro and micronutrient content in 5 oz of Pan-fried Refrigerated Hash Brown Potatoes versus 5 oz of Frozen French Fried Yellow Fleshed Potatoes to make informed dietary choices. Explore their nutritional differences and benefits.
Lets compare vitamin content per 5 ounces of Pan-fried Refrigerated Hash Brown Potatoes vs Frozen French Fried Yellow Fleshed Potatoes:
- 5 oz of Unprepared Frozen French Fried Yellow Fleshed Potatoes contain 4 times more Vitamin C than Refrigerated Hash Brown Potatoes, Pan-fried In Canola Oil.
Comparing minerals per 5 ounces for Pan-fried Refrigerated Hash Brown Potatoes vs Frozen French Fried Yellow Fleshed Potatoes:
- 5 ounces of Pan-fried Refrigerated Hash Brown Potatoes have 1.5 times more Iron and 1.6 times more Potassium than Frozen French Fried Yellow Fleshed Potatoes.
- While 5 oz of Unprepared Frozen French Fried Yellow Fleshed Potatoes contain 3.9 times more Sodium than Refrigerated Hash Brown Potatoes, Pan-fried In Canola Oil.
- Both Refrigerated Hash Brown Potatoes, Pan-fried In Canola Oil as well as Unprepared Frozen French Fried Yellow Fleshed Potatoes lack sufficient amounts of Calcium in five ounces.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 5 ounces:
- 5 ounces of Pan-fried Refrigerated Hash Brown Potatoes have 1.5 times more Energy, 1.8 times more Fat, 1.4 times more Carbohydrate, 1.6 times more Fiber and 1.3 times more Protein than Frozen French Fried Yellow Fleshed Potatoes.
- While 5 oz of Unprepared Frozen French Fried Yellow Fleshed Potatoes contain 1.8 times more Saturated Fat than Refrigerated Hash Brown Potatoes, Pan-fried In Canola Oil.
